POM Taiwan‑Plastics R6 is impact‑modified toughened copolymer‑acetal(POM‑C) injection grade, low‑mold‑deposit, standard flowability. While maintaining comprehensive properties of POM, specially optimized for toughness and impact‑resistance台湾塑胶工...。
Main Applications
Automotive: fuel‑pump components, fuel‑cap, seat‑belt parts, door‑lock‑system components, rear‑view‑mirror assemblies and other high‑toughness auto‑parts. Electrical & electronic: gears, bearings & structural parts for washing‑machine, juicer‑timer, power‑tool accessories; connectors & housings. Precision machinery & hardware: high‑precision gears, bearings, cams, screws, handles, pipe‑fittings, hardware fasteners & snap‑fits requiring wear‑resistance, low‑friction and enhanced toughness. Consumer goods: zippers, buttons, toys, sports‑equipment and other daily‑use articles台湾塑胶工...。

Injection‑Molding Parameters
表格
| Process Stage | Parameter | Recommended Range | Unit | Remarks |
|---|---|---|---|---|
| Pre‑drying | Drying temperature | 80‑90 | ℃ | Drying recommended, eliminate bubble & silver‑streak, stabilize production & surface appearance。 |
| Drying time | 2‑4 | h | ||
| Barrel temperature | Rear zone | 170‑190 | ℃ | Narrow thermal‑processing window. Melt temperature ≤220 ℃, overheat causes formaldehyde decomposition。 |
| Middle zone | 180‑200 | ℃ | ||
| Front zone | 185‑210 | ℃ | ||
| Nozzle temperature | 180‑210 | ℃ | Close to / slightly lower than front‑zone temperature to prevent drooling。 | |
| Melt temperature | 190‑210 | ℃ | Typical working range for copolymer POM‑C。 | |
| Mold temperature | 80‑90 | ℃ | Higher mold‑temperature improves crystallization, dimensional‑stability, gloss and reduces sink‑marks。 | |
| Injection parameters | Injection pressure | 80‑130 | MPa | Thin‑wall:120‑150 MPa;Thick‑wall:80‑120 MPa。 |
| Hold‑up pressure | 40‑80 | MPa | Adequate hold‑pressure required to compensate shrinkage。 | |
| Back pressure | 0.5‑2.0 | MPa | Low back‑pressure required; high back‑pressure induces shear‑overheat degradation。 | |
| Injection speed | Medium / medium‑fast | — | Too‑slow: flow marks; too‑fast: jetting & shear heat。 | |
| Screw speed | 50‑100 | rpm | Avoid excessive rotational speed to reduce shear heat。 | |
| Barrel residence time | <20 | min | Max 7 min retention under 240 ℃, avoid long‑term high‑temperature retention。 | |
| Shutdown procedure | Short‑term stop | Cool barrel below 150 | ℃ | Long‑term shutdown: fully purge barrel with PE / PP。 |
| Purge note | PE / PP | — | Must purge halogen‑containing polymers before POM processing to prevent violent chemical reaction。 | |
| Post‑treatment | Annealing(optional) | — | — | Relieve residual stress for high‑precision parts working under non‑ambient service condition。 |
